Nimeet Desai is a scholar working on Molecular Biology, Biomedical Engineering and Biomaterials. According to data from OpenAlex, Nimeet Desai has authored 26 papers receiving a total of 625 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Molecular Biology, 8 papers in Biomedical Engineering and 6 papers in Biomaterials. Recurrent topics in Nimeet Desai's work include Nanoplatforms for cancer theranostics (6 papers), Advanced Drug Delivery Systems (5 papers) and RNA Interference and Gene Delivery (5 papers). Nimeet Desai is often cited by papers focused on Nanoplatforms for cancer theranostics (6 papers), Advanced Drug Delivery Systems (5 papers) and RNA Interference and Gene Delivery (5 papers). Nimeet Desai collaborates with scholars based in India, United Kingdom and United States. Nimeet Desai's co-authors include Sagar Salave, Dhwani Rana, Derajram Benival, Nagavendra Kommineni, Jyotsnendu Giri, Bharathi Karunakaran, Pranav Patel, Amit Sharma, Raghav Gupta and Lalitkumar K. Vora and has published in prestigious journals such as SHILAP Revista de lepidopterología, Small and Molecules.
